Good work on the "Sit"!! "Down/Lay" is the next easy step. In the sit, simply move the treat down and slightly forward (sort of an "L" position). By allowing Diesel to follow the treat with his nose, his body will automatically end up in the down position.

The "Come" command is easy with treats too. Just call and reward. But a good suggestion is to make sure that you don't treat until you've touched his collar. This will keep him from learning the Come and Run game before you can actually pick him up!!

Instead of spanking, I would redirect with a toy while saying "No Bite". In addition to just not using anything that could easily get out of hand, you don't want to use what Diesel is biting as the correction tool. That is confusing and will encourage biting.
